Book cover Utah History Encyclopedia
 

The first complete history of Utah in encyclopedia form, consisting of 575 articles and over 200 historic photographs.

Originally published by the University of Utah Press in 1994.

Edited by Allan Kent Powell, former Public History Coordinator at the Utah State Historical Society.

Funded in part by the Utah Statehood Centennial Commission.

In the Utah History Encyclopedia, over two hundred contributors write about the individuals, organizations, locations, institutions, and topics important to Utah history. This landmark volume will provide an essential resource for anyone interested in the history of the state.

The authors, who have donated their time to this project as a gift to Utahns for the state's centennial celebration, comprise nearly all scholars of Utah history working both within and outside the state. For this website, 250 historical photographs from the Utah State Historical Society were researched and displayed in order to enhance the resources available in the original book.
